13 / 50 here on a 2012 TE310, I don't think I would want the 13 / 40-something on the trails. Also I've been running 1050 ml of oil in the 310 with no problems. I have the 2nd Gen Zip Ty oil drain back installed on the 310.

Both our TE310 and TE511 don't really like high speeds on the road. We usually go 45-50 MPH on asphalt between trails.

I don't believe they make a 14 tooth front for the Red Head TE310 or I haven't found one yet. So far only 12 and 13. I am currently running a 46 rear and go from 12 to 13 front to fine tune as needed. Allows me to use same chain. Slight pain changing front but not bad.
